I am actually on my friends screenname on here, but I own a 2003 Corolla S. I was wondering, how did you guys hook up your water temp gauge. I know that somebody here knows how to do it. I think it shuld go in the radiator drain plug, but with the fitting i got with autometer, the threads are too fine. DOES ANYBODY KNOW HOW TO INSTALL THIS???? Thank you!

Cant give you specifics but it has to hook up to a sending unit somewhere on the Intake manifold, water pump or thermostat housing its unlikely it will be on the radiator. Find the sender first, It will have a place for one wire to connect to.
